#356 3 years ago
Quoted from Lethal_Inc:

Where did you get the 20” upgrade kit?

Tulsa arcades has the mount and new bezel with graphics. Need a dell 2007fp can get used pretty cheap and proper 4:3 format 1600x1200 resolution . Need the geek worm adapter as well.

Check out this video, has all the parts and info

#382 3 years ago
Quoted from YZRider926:

What monitor is that? Does it work with the original hardware?

He's using a Dell 20" 4:3 monitor. Yes it works with original hardware but you need a Geekworm HDMI adapter.

https://geekworm.com/products/lvds-to-hdmi-adapter-board-converter-with-lvds-cable?_pos=1&_sid=2592642d3&_ss=r
